octoblu/meshblu-core-task-authenticate

View on GitHub
.travis.yml

Summary

Maintainability
Test Coverage
language: node_js
cache:
  bundler: true
  directories:
  - node_modules
node_js:
- '0.10'
services:
- mongodb
- redis
env:
  global:
  - REDIS_HOST=localhost
  - REDIS_PORT=6379
addons:
  code_climate:
    repo_token: a403831b305a47ed26a1892bec542a796afbdd441d4957b3ddc6638133bc998b
before_script:
- npm install -g npm
- npm install -g codeclimate-test-reporter
after_script:
- codeclimate-test-reporter < coverage/lcov.info
deploy:
  provider: npm
  email: serveradmin@octoblu.com
  api_key:
    secure: S+YiVQ0s3FT/NclKRFmg47TUzUFd4ZyS9+TcFgzNbaW+ZhO2t7kew8aLyH0IqVUh0EFZgczNxS1v+AKBNKH5+T83EJtr9lpavxg5GyYSbavoUhsXm40oztbGHEc8+7Dr4RObAoiiBzquh+Wd0ftaIM2pmVMUpLs9It8nNk2LVfl1a4QwsitUcCg/etinZOFdfLBMTzXhSrI4cykZdzPzSqmO6m1dlB8a+wgok4hJcxMxdfgQ/NVRjff5jEPtH2qiq49pTEnvOjxC3JaR3ncvXTM4fQSTI1Nh7kVIoUM5aeRt3MAE/vhs+/nsfmVMxQxvr399K6eB2LTeaVx3Syqh/fJETx3r3XU5m3EKJIcy3I3MWMjnOCf3z7obpFSD51FK6HQ1vb/IZLdQufm+tNtc72kswyVi/mpJOXzdpvAb8RdY45lqIZzDiZo1vei4yB3FvY0ThCT8hpvEfAroUAohS4Iq6AOgvPX2r8Uk8WsXG+YRSgwIOf3Cb3JlcBWsweR4kssmsoauus6hDvK+JLYKYaPS6lBUhY5+507oHc/T/QoXXIG5gjNTGuX4N37KwjR5gzKZbmG+/tfPDei0QOszmk86X5Uk7z15CvWzWia9B6x7HnC7RWdit6Pyx181uywJUz0Bl+KQYD7kp34qaxVwFgEe5nDC9/3/O0V0ykdB+Ew=
  on:
    tags: true
    branches: true
branches:
  only:
  - "/^v[0-9]/"
after_success:
- npm run coverage
- npm run mocha:json
- bash <(curl -s https://codecov.io/bash)
- bash <(curl -s https://codecov.octoblu.com/bash)